Beiträge von FoxHound

    Naja problem ist erledigt aber trotzdem mal:
    ICh mache so, das man nach dem Registrieren Geschlecht, danach Herkunft, danach ganz normal mit OnPlayerSelectClass usw. Skin wæhlen kann.
    Aber wenn man Frau ist sollte man Frauenskin nehmen können, aber falls man Mann ist nur Manner-Skin.
    Habs aber mit nem einfachen neuen Variable gelöst :>
    Danke trotzdem an alle ^^

    <Frage von mir>
    Ich bin an einer Selfmade GameMode, und bin grad bei den Skinauswahlen.
    Das Problem ist, wie kann ich "classid" bei OnPlayerRequestClass wieder zu '0' stellen ?
    "classid=0" funkt nicht, ist ja auch irgendwie normal das es nicht funkt x)
    Also wie kann ich classid wieder auf '0' oder auf eine andere Zahl stellen ?

    @PaddyBoy://
    Jo dann kann man nicht mal selbst in RCON xD
    Aser du machst es so das nur für dich RCON eingeschaltet ist.


    Oder man benutzt den GodFather-Verschlüsselungs-System, verschlüsselt es (per print, printf etc) und gibt ins server.cfg die Verschlüsselte Version rein, und macht man so das bei /rcon login es wieder entschlüsselt wird :>
    Das ist glaube ich das beste ^^

    LMAO, 12 Timer, ins RCON kann man sich eh nur einloggen wenn man Passwort fischt (bzw. mehrere passwörter versucht).

    Zitat

    Es wird immer eine Schleife durch alle Spieler, egal ob NPC oder Offline, durchgegangen.


    Eben kriegste nur 1/10, nur 5 min. arbeit, soviel ich sehe -.-'

    Gibts doch nit einfacheres :>
    if(strcmp(cmd, "/startbonus", true) == 0)
    {
    if(IsPlayerConnected(playerid) && (PlayerInfo[playerid][pLevel] == 1))
    {
    PlayerInfo[playerid][pLevel] = 2;
    GivePlayerMoney(playerid, 5000);
    }
    return 1;
    }


    Falls das geholfen hat, bitte unten auf Thema Erledigt klicken ;)

    Hi. Ich weiß garnicht, was ihr gegen die Admins habt, wenn man was falsch macht muss der Admin eben zugreifen, und ich denke das sie das und alles andere richtig machen und deswegen geb ich euch 'nen fetten Lob (damit ich nicht bei euch allen einzeln ins Gestebuch schreiben mus x)):


    DogZone: Hilft jedem, handelt immer richtig, immer zu rechtem zeit da :> Weiter so!
    Sebihunter: Keine Ahnung was ihr gegen ihn habt aber für mich hilft er und ist ein guter S.Mod :> Weiter so ^^
    8D.: Macht seinen Job als Admin einfach perfekt, mehr kann man nicht sagen...
    [BFX]∑xþ└øšîøµ aka BlackFoX_UD_: Hilft immer jeden :>


    So das wars. Daumen hoch für euch :D :

    Gute idee, irgendwie...
    Aber dafür gibt es den The Godfather Sektion.
    Naja egal du hast das Thread schon erstellt.


    B2T
    Müsste ja nicht so schwer sein soein CMD zu machen, fopen fwrite property und so ^^
    Ich versuch's mal und sag dir was dabei rauskommt xD

    FüR GODFATHER! (bei selfmade kommen errorz)


    Oben unter den anderen "new"s einfügen:
    new pReportBlock[MAX_PLAYERS]


    Unter OnPlayerConnect:
    pReportBlock[playerid]=0;


    /togreport [playerid]
    if(strcmp(cmd,"/togreport",true)==0)
    {
    if(IsPlayerConnected(playerid))
    {
    if(PlayerInfo[playerid][pAdmin] < CHANGEME_CHANGEME_CHANGEME) { return 1; } //CHANGEME_CH...=Ab welchen Adminlevel das CMD benutzt werden darf
    tmp = strtok(cmdtext, idx);
    if(!strlen(tmp))
    {
    SendClientMessage(playerid, COLOR_WHITE, "Benutzung: /togreport [Playerid]");
    return 1;
    }
    giveplayerid = ReturnUser(tmp);
    if(IsPlayerConnected(giveplayerid) && (giveplayerid != INVALID_PLAYER_ID))
    {
    if(pReport[playerid]==0)
    {
    pReportBlock[giveplayerid]=0;
    SendClientMessage(playerid,COLOR_GREY,"Report wurde für diesen Spieler wieder eingeschaltet!");
    }
    else
    {
    pReportBlock[giveplayerid]=1;
    SendClientMessage(playerid,COLOR_GREY,"Report wurde für diesen Spieler ausgeschaltet!");
    }
    }
    else
    {
    SendClientMessage(playerid, COLOR_GREY, "Falsche ID !");
    return 1;
    }
    }
    return 1;
    }


    /report
    if(strcmp(cmd, "/report", true) == 0)
    {
    if(IsPlayerConnected(playerid))
    {
    new pName[MAX_PLAYER_NAME]
    GetPlayerName(playerid,pName, sizeof(pName));
    if(pReportBlock[playerid] == 1) { return SendClientMessage(playerid,COLOR_GREY,"Du darfst dieses Befehl nicht benutzen!"); }
    new length = strlen(cmdtext);
    while ((idx < length) && (cmdtext[idx] <= ' '))
    {
    idx++;
    }
    new offset = idx;
    new result[64];
    while ((idx < length) && ((idx - offset) < (sizeof(result) - 1)))
    {
    result[idx - offset] = cmdtext[idx];
    idx++;
    }
    result[idx - offset] = EOS;
    if(!strlen(result))
    {
    SendClientMessage(playerid, COLOR_GRAD2, "Verwendung: /report [text]");
    return 1;
    }
    format(string, sizeof(string), "Report von %s: %s", pName, (result));
    ABroadCast(COLOR_YELLOW,string,1);
    SendClientMessage(playerid, COLOR_YELLOW, "Dein Report wurde an die Admins gesendet.");
    }
    return 1;
    }


    /report is aus nem irgendsonem alten GF-Edit kopiert, und ich habe es HIER geschrieben, es ist ungetestet.

    Hmm kP da kann ich net helfen da ich das LoH-Script nicht kenne, aber wenn man dieses "/nooc" und "/o" befehl bissl anguckt sollte man es SOFORT verstehen ^^